Problems solved by technology

However, quinacridones, especially polymers with quinacridones as units, are not widely used in optoelectronic devices at present, mainly because quinacridones are difficult to stannate or borate, which limits their inability to Reacts with most aromatic bromides via stille or Suzuki coupling reactions

Embodiment 1

[0080] Embodiment 1: the synthesis of quinacridone borate ester shown in formula I (R 1 for 2-octyl-dodecyl)

[0081] Synthesize compounds A-1 and B-1 first, and the structural formula is as follows:

[0082]

[0083] First, add 3 grams of quinacridone, 4.3 grams of tetrabutylammonium bromide, and 2.2 grams of sodium hydride into a 500 ml two-necked bottle, use toluene as a solvent, protect the temperature with argon, raise the temperature to 120 ° C for 2 hours, and drop 1 -Bromo-2-octyl-dodecane, cooled after reacting overnight, spin-dried toluene, and the solid was chromatographed on a silica gel column, eluted with petroleum ether: dichloromethane = 3: 1 to obtain a yellow-green powder that is A- 1. The yield is 35%. Molecular ion peak: 873.2.

Embodiment 2

[0090] Embodiment 2: the synthesis of quinacridone borate ester shown in formula I (R 1 for decanyl)

[0091] Synthesize compounds A-2 and B-2 first, and the structural formula is as follows:

[0092]

[0093] First, add 1 gram of quinacridone, 2.1 grams of tetrabutylammonium bromide, and 0.8 grams of sodium hydride into a 500 ml two-necked bottle, use toluene as a solvent, protect the temperature with argon, raise the temperature to 120 ° C for 2 hours, and drop 1 -Decane bromide, cooled after reacting overnight, spin-dried toluene, and the solid was subjected to silica gel column chromatography, eluting with petroleum ether: dichloromethane = 2:1 to obtain light green powder A-2 with a yield of 30%. Molecular ion peak: 592.6.

Abstract

The invention discloses quinacridone borate, and a preparation method and application thereof. Quinacridone borate is represented by formula I in the specification. According to the invention, quinacridone borate is designed and synthesized for the first time, and quinacridone borate reacts with common acceptor units so as to produce micromolecules and polymers applicable to organic solar cells and field effect transistors. The micromolecules and polymer molecules with borate as monomers in the invention have good planarity, great solubility in commonly used organic solvents, solution processability and good film forming ability and can be used as a material for a photoactive layer in a solar cell and for a charge transfer layer in an organic field effect transistor; the prepared solar cell has great open-circuit voltage and high energy conversion efficiency, and the field effect transistor has high field effect transistor and air stability.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ention belongs to the technical field of organic photoelectric materials, and in particular relates to quinacridone borate and its preparation method and application. Background technique [0002] Compared with traditional inorganic optoelectronic devices, organic optoelectronic devices have the advantages of low cost, light weight, easy processing, and large-area flexible devices, and have become a research hotspot in recent years. The structure of organic molecules determines the performance of optoelectronic devices to a large extent, so it is very important to design and synthesize molecules with excellent structures and properties.
